When I started researching and documenting hand embroidery stitches way back in 2007, many stitches looked similar in their basic technique. Holbein stitch is also known as the Double running stitch, Line stitch, Two-Sided Line stitch, Two-sided Stroke stitch, Square stitch, Chiara stitch. Working from left to right, take a small stitch, then insert the needle at the end of the previous stitch, bringing it out beyond the point where the thread emerges.
